log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

input框限制输入小数

<el-input @keyup.native="clearNoNum">clearNoNum(e) {const obj = e.targetconsole.log(obj)obj.value = obj.value.replace(/[^\d.]/g, '') // 清除“数字”和“.”以外的字符obj.value = obj.value.replace(/\.{2,}/g, '.

#javascript#html
Intellij Idea Terminal控制台全角/空格/间距大问题

调试了很久设置,发现这个问题是因为你的字体原因,在setting->edit->font里面勾选Show only monospaced font,选择等宽字体,即可解决问题。

关于Vue项目导入谷歌翻译api

index.html<script src="<%= BASE_URL %>googleTrans/js/element.js?cb=googleTranslateElementInit"></script><script>setTimeout(()=>{// eslint-disable-next-line no-undefnew googl

#javascript#html
threejs在vue中帧数低的问题

不要把scene,camera这些变量写在data里,会被自动双向绑定极大影响渲染效率,必须写在export default { 上面声明成全局变量以防止被双向绑定,亲测效率极大提高。

#vue.js#javascript
vue项目SEO优化以及生成sitemap.xml

众所周知vue项目本质是单页面项目,对SEO优化十分不好,找起资料来更是麻烦。闲话不多说,分享一下我对自己项目进行的SEO方案及生成sitemap.xml。需要的库npm install sitemap-webpack-plugin --save-devnpm install prerender-spa-plugin -D前者是用来生成sitemap的,后者是SEO方案vue.config.jsc

threejs在vue中帧数低的问题

不要把scene,camera这些变量写在data里,会被自动双向绑定极大影响渲染效率,必须写在export default { 上面声明成全局变量以防止被双向绑定,亲测效率极大提高。

#vue.js#javascript
到底了